Katarine Ryiah
Katarine Ryiah is a Jedi Master from the Clone Wars era who was frozen in carbonite deep beneath the waters on the planet Naboo in the year 12BBY. The The Cataclysm of Naboo caused her carbinanation chamber to be discovered. After her rescue she was taken to a Naboo hospital and treated for hybernation sickness. She spent three years battling the illness and lost many of her memories due to it. Now she has joined the New Jedi Order, serving mainly as a Jedi Investigator to help solve crimes in Alliance territory.

Growing up with Lady Sinistra was harsh and full of cruelty, but both of the twins did learn the ways of the Force under the dark woman's tutelage. Katarine did not accept the cults view of the Force, and struggled to embrace the darkside as was expected of her. While Daxium excelled in his teachings, Katarine lingered behind, causing a lot of anger in Lady Sinistra. In an attempt to turn Katarine to the darkside, Lady Sinistra injected her with Sith poison when the girl was only five years old. The poison did not have the intended effect on Kat. Instead of being pulled to the darkside she developed such an aversion to it that it made her physically ill if she was around it too often. Kat would get dizzy and weak if a darksider so much as touched her, and she could feel the dizzying effects if a darksider was too close. Enraged that this plan did not work, Lady Sinistra ordered Daxium to kill his sister. Unable to fulfill his master's wishes, Daxium helped fake Katarine's death so she could escape to the Jedi. Katarine begged her twin to come with her but he refused. Lady Sinistra had been the only mother Daxium had ever known and he was not willing to leave her.
When Katarine arrived at the Jedi Temple there was some concern about her age. At five years old she was a little older than most younglings. When Kat demonstrated a remarkable proficiency in the Force due to Sinistra's teachings however the Jedi did decide to let Katarine join. Katarine excelled quickly through her training and demonstrated an extreme defensive maturity in her mental capabilities.

Because of her advanced standing Katarine was selected as a padawan at only ten years old. Master Jessari Tanelorn took Katarine on as a padawan and began her training. Jessari and Katarine trained together for several years and during that time together they liberated an Ewok village from slavery, stopped a pirate's cruelty on Tantooine, and aided the Jedi Council in several investigative missions. Katarine proved to be a great Jedi Investigator with a keen eye for solving a mystery. After almost five years together Jessari was called away on an assignment and the elder Master Spark Vallen stepped in to assist Kat with her lightsaber construction. Kat proved skilled in lightsaber combat but she never demonstrated the aptitude with a blade as she had for the Force. Katarine's pure nature made her a shy warrior. She practiced each of the lightsaber forms to be a well-rounded duelist but Katarine was never a warrior at heart. With practice and dedication Katarine mastered these forms as best she could and was allowed to take her trials.

During her padawan training Katarine went to Ilum to find the crystals contained in her lightsabers. She selected two sets of crystals that were bled by Sith in order to make strong dark weapons however because Katarine is weakened by the darkside (Darkside Kryptonite) she needed to purify the crystals before she could use them. She was able to purify one crystal set completely but the second crystal still contains some darkside energy, meaning she can only use it for a short period of time before it weakens her.
Katarine specializes in wielding two blades, each contained two crystals. Each weapon has a dual-phase mechanism, which allows her to switch from one crystal to the other with a turn of the hilt, thus lengthening the blade. When the blades are in their standard form they are white, average length and utilizing the purified crystal, but when the hilt is rotated the blades lengthen and utilize the crystal that still has some residual dark energy This dark energy turns the blade pink and can only be used for a short time before Kat must switch her weapon back to it's original form.
